In 2007, Simonas Strelcovas defended his doctoral dissertation at Vytautas Magnus University, Lithuania. From 2008 to 2018, he worked at Šiauliai University Lithuania, holding positions as an associate professor in the Department of History, chairman of the Scientific Institute Council, and head of the Humanities Research Center. In 2016, he completed a research internship at Waseda University in Tokyo, and in 2018, he interned at Meiji University in Nagoya. Since 2016, he has been an expert for the Research Council of Lithuania. Since 2022, he has been teaching at Vilnius University. In 2023, he was awarded the title of Honorary Associate Professor at the Faculty of History of Vilnius University. Since 2023, he has been the director of the Vilna Gaon Museum of Jewish History.
His main research interests include the history of World War II refugees in Lithuania, military history, and the history of everyday life. He is the author of three monographs and several dozen scholarly articles.
